Table of Contents

Class ConnectionOptionsConnectionInterceptor

Namespace
LinqToDB.Interceptors
Assembly
linq2db.dll
public sealed class ConnectionOptionsConnectionInterceptor : ConnectionInterceptor, IConnectionInterceptor, IInterceptor
Inheritance
ConnectionOptionsConnectionInterceptor
Implements
Inherited Members
Extension Methods

Methods

ConnectionOpened(ConnectionEventData, DbConnection)

public override void ConnectionOpened(ConnectionEventData eventData, DbConnection connection)

Parameters

eventData ConnectionEventData
connection DbConnection

ConnectionOpenedAsync(ConnectionEventData, DbConnection, CancellationToken)

public override Task ConnectionOpenedAsync(ConnectionEventData eventData, DbConnection connection, CancellationToken cancellationToken)

Parameters

eventData ConnectionEventData
connection DbConnection
cancellationToken CancellationToken

Returns

Task

ConnectionOpening(ConnectionEventData, DbConnection)

public override void ConnectionOpening(ConnectionEventData eventData, DbConnection connection)

Parameters

eventData ConnectionEventData
connection DbConnection

ConnectionOpeningAsync(ConnectionEventData, DbConnection, CancellationToken)

public override Task ConnectionOpeningAsync(ConnectionEventData eventData, DbConnection connection, CancellationToken cancellationToken)

Parameters

eventData ConnectionEventData
connection DbConnection
cancellationToken CancellationToken

Returns

Task